About ZIP Code 59801

ZIP code 59801 serves a portion of Missoula, Montana, within Missoula County. This community is home to approximately 15,633 residents, with a median age of 29.8 years. The median household income of $51,767 sits below the national median of $67,521, while median home values of $357,192 are above the national average of $301,500. The area has a renter-majority housing profile, with 49% owner-occupied and 51% renter-occupied units. Cost of living in this part of Missoula is lower than the national baseline, with an index of 93 (100 = national average). With a college-education rate of 68% and an unemployment rate of 2.0%, 59801 reflects the economic character of Missoula County in Montana.
